An experiment is performed with two gliders, C and D of equal mass. Glider D is fixed in place. Glider C is launched toward glider D and rebounds with the same speed that it had initially.
Does the momentum of each of the following change during the collision? Explain.
Glider C
Glider D
System S consisting of the two gliders together
